Overview

This is a modern port of the track. v1 is 7 laps long like the original version, and all 3 laps are counted at the very end. Wiimm then made an update to the track by increasing the laps to 9. Every 3 loops around the oval is 1 lap.

Version History

Version Date of release Information
v1.0 2012-09-07 First release
v1.1 2014-11-29 Update by Wiimm:
  • New checkpoint system - 3×3 laps now. The lap counter is increased every 3 cycles.
  • Position Jump Bug fixed.
